Job Details:
The System Administrators (SA) shall have expertise in UNIX system administration, Solaris integration, and Solaris with trusted extensions. SA personnel shall also be proficient with ORACLE database systems and common network maintenance. Administrators will be permanently assigned to a geographic location within the United States, and shall be able to deploy overseas with operational squadrons when needed.
POSITION RESPONSIBILITIES:
*.Maintain operation and connectivity of the IMIS main servers (3-5 per base, 1 per squadron when deployed) and all network devices
*.Maintain IMIS database and operating system
*.Minimize duration of unscheduled system downtime
*.Setup, configure, repair and maintain all IMIS hardware including servers, and workstations
*.Install IMIS software updates
*.Troubleshoot user issues and answer user questions about IMIS applications
*.Create, modify, and delete user accounts, reset user passwords
*.Ensure secure backup / restoration of system data
*.Maintain security of Government facilities, material, and classified data
*.Ability to work onsite 40 hours per week, in addition to providing on-call remote support with potential to report in-person if the need arises to support the flying squadron at home station sites on weekends and non-duty days. When deployed, either stateside or overseas, SA personnel shall provide around-the-clock (24 hours per day, IAW section 5.3) operational support for each flying squadron at a deployed location.
POSITION REQUIREMENTS:
*.Each SA must have experience in UNIX server administration, primarily Solaris with trusted extensions, general ethernet networking, and trusted system concepts. SA personnel must have experience with ORACLE database management and structured query language (SQL), and must understand government communications security (COMSEC) procedures and requirements.
*.Expert Level Administrator:
*.5 years of experience managing large-scale, secure network systems (500-1500 users) in a DOD environment;
*.2-3 years of experience supporting multi-level secure systems, including Solaris with Trusted Extensions or equivalent;
*.Advanced experience using common programming/scripting/database languages including SQL
*.Mid-Level Administrator:
*.2-3 years of experience managing secure network systems in a DOD environment;
*.Prior experience supporting multi-level secure systems, including Solaris with Trusted Extensions or equivalent;
*.At least 2-3 years of experience installing, configuring, and troubleshooting databases, applications, and scripts on Linux/Unix/Solaris platforms;
*.Advanced experience configuring and supporting WAN, LAN, and Wireless technologies;
*.Practical experience using common programming/scripting/database languages including SQL
*.Entry Level Administrator:
*.Degree in Computer Science, Computer Engineering, Electrical Engineering, Management Information systems, OR at least 2 years of relevant networking experience as an alternative to formal education;
*.At least 1 year of experience working with Linux/Unix and Solaris servers; Basic understanding of networking technologies;
*.Strong analytical problem solving skills
*.Must demonstrate adequate training or knowledge covering Sun Trusted Solaris system administration, ORACLE administration, SQL, COMSEC processes including encryption and decryption methods, and trusted system concepts...
